A community version of developer onboarding automation brings speed and transparency to the start of every project. With it, you can script, share, and store the exact steps needed to prepare a development environment. The process runs the same way for everyone, every time. This removes friction, prevents errors, and eliminates the gap between “joining the repo” and “shipping code.”
The benefits stack fast:
- Zero manual setup errors
- Instant parity between production, staging, and local
- Reusable templates for every new hire or contractor
- Version control for onboarding itself
